The director’s latest lark is screening as part of the new “TIFF Industry Selects” category, designated as separate from the official selection, and it stars Félix-Antoine Duval as Dominic, an autoerotic obsessive who dreams of watching himself have sex. When his grandmother dies, he discovers his mother, presumed deceased, is still alive and living as a lesbian witch in the forest with an aggressive young paramore .
